APD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

1,611 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Air Products & Chemicals (APD)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$58.6B — up 34% from $43.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 244 funds opened new APD positions and 76 closed out — a net gain of 168 holders — while 567 added to existing stakes and 580 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Massachusetts Financial Services, adding an estimated $432M.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$338M.
